On Wednesday, August 28, 2002, at 01:50 PM, Robin Lynn Frank wrote:
|
|
|
|
> And if a spammer forges headers???
|
|
|
|
Header forgeries are trivially easy to detect. The main way that
|
|
spammers hide their originating IPs is not by forging headers,
|
|
but by sending through open proxy servers. It used to be that
|
|
spammers used open relay mailserver, but these often betray the
|
|
originating IP, and the proliferation of open relay blocklists,
|
|
and the introduction of port 25 blocking on the part of many
|
|
ISPs make open relays unattractive to spammers.
|
|
|
|
One would think, that the combination of a forged Habeas-SWE,
|
|
and mail sent through an anonymizing open proxy would be a
|
|
fairly good indication of spam. Tracking a spammer to his
|
|
meatspace location is not as difficult as you might think, once
|
|
you have legal recourse to subpoena records.
